EDITORIAL REVIEW:
Jack Ryan confronts terrorists in the Middle East in Tom Clancy's spectacular sixth novel -- another Sunday Times No 1 bestseller -- now reissued with a new cover. As those in power around the globe face up to the challenges of a new world order, in Washington CIA Deputy Director Jack Ryan is putting everything into a plan that could finally bring peace to a Middle East still suffering from the ravages of war. But too many groups have invested too much blood to allow the plan to succeed -- the terrorists have one final desperate card to play. With one terrible act the world is plunged into nuclear crisis. His dreams of peace shattered, Ryan is confronted with a situation he has never dared to imagine: with the world standing on the brink of war, what do you do if the US President is incompetent to deal with the greatest crisis of all?
SUMMARY:
CIA Deputy Director Jack Ryan returns to the screen in Paramount Pictures' film adaptation of this novel of intrigue, set for release in May and starring Ben Affleck as Ryan. The Gulf War is over and an Israeli nuclear weapon is missing. The balance of power in the Mideast--and the world--is about to change forever. Jack Ryan returns to face the challenge of his career when his proposal for a Middle Eastern peace plan erupts into chaos.
